The virial equation for 1 mole of a real gas is written as:
PV=RT[1+AV+BV2+CV3+....... to higher power of n ]

where A, B, and C are written as virial coefficients. If the Van der Waal's equation is written in virial form then what will be the value of B?

Solution

The correct option is C baRT
  • A virial equation is an equation of state of gases that has additional terms beyond that for an ideal gas, which account for the interactions between the molecules.
  • If the Van der Waal's equation is written in virial form then the value of B=baRT
